Flavorful Marinade Insights
The marinade in this dish plays a pivotal role in infusing the chicken with flavor. The acidity from the lemon juice not only brightens the profile but also tenderizes the chicken. Using fresh honey adds a natural sweetness that balances the tanginess, while paprika provides a subtle warmth. Allowing the chicken to marinate for at least 30 minutes is essential, but for deeper flavor absorption, consider marinating it for up to two hours in the refrigerator. Just make sure to cover it tightly to prevent any cross-contamination with other foods.
If you're short on time, you can prepare a simpler version of the marinade by mixing lemon juice with olive oil and your favorite spices. However, this traditional marinade really enhances the overall dish by delivering that Mediterranean essence. Remember, using room temperature chicken can help it absorb the marinade more effectively, so you might want to take your chicken out for about 15 minutes before marinating.
Assembling Your Dish
As you assemble the dish, focus on the layering. Start with the chicken on the bottom; this helps to keep it juicy during the baking process. When adding the fresh pineapple and vegetables, aim for even distribution. The pineapple pieces not only contribute sweetness but also release moisture, creating a self-basting effect while baking, enhancing both flavor and tenderness of the chicken. Make sure the garlic is spread out to prevent burning and bitterness.
Opt for a glass baking dish, as it allows you to monitor the cooking process better. If you notice any excessive liquid accumulating, this can be drained or left to thicken, depending on your preference. Drizzling the olive oil right before placing it in the oven is key, as it caramelizes the edges of the vegetables, lending an appealing golden hue and extra flavor. Consider topping with extra fresh herbs right before serving for a vibrant finish.
Ingredients
For the Chicken Bake
- 4 boneless chicken thighs
- 1 cup fresh pineapple, diced
- 1 red bell pepper, chopped
- 1 onion, sliced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 tablespoon fresh oregano, chopped
- 1 tablespoon fresh basil, chopped
- Salt and pepper to taste
For the Marinade
- Juice of 1 lemon
- 1 tablespoon honey
- 1 teaspoon paprika
Make sure all ingredients are fresh for the best flavor.
Preparation Steps
Prepare the Marinade
In a bowl, mix the lemon juice, honey, paprika, salt, and pepper. Add the chicken thighs, ensuring they are well coated, and let marinate for at least 30 minutes.
Assemble the Dish
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). In a baking dish, layer the marinated chicken, diced pineapple, bell pepper, onion, and garlic. Drizzle with olive oil and sprinkle with fresh herbs.
Bake
Cover the dish with foil and bake for 25 minutes. Remove the foil and bake for an additional 10 minutes, allowing the chicken to brown slightly.
Serve
Once done, let the dish rest for a few minutes before serving. Enjoy your Mediterranean Pineapple Chicken Bake with a side of rice or a fresh salad.
This dish can be accompanied by crusty bread to soak up the delicious juices.

Make-Ahead and Storage Tips
This dish is perfect for meal prep! You can marinate the chicken in advance and keep it in the refrigerator for up to two days. Additionally, the whole dish can be assembled, covered tightly, and stored in the fridge for another day before baking. Just remember to let it come to room temperature for about 15 minutes before you bake it. This ensures even cooking and helps retain juiciness.
If you have leftovers, they can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. The flavors often deepen, making the leftover chicken and vegetables even tastier. To reheat, place them in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 15-20 minutes, covered with foil to retain moisture. For a quick fix, using a microwave is also an option, but aim to heat it in short intervals to avoid drying out the chicken.
Questions About Recipes
→ Can I use a different type of meat?
Yes, you can substitute chicken with pork or even firm tofu for a vegetarian option.
→ How can I make this dish spicier?
Add chili flakes or chopped jalapeños to the marinade for an extra kick.
→ Can I prepare this 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can marinate the chicken the night before to enhance the flavors even more.
→ What can I serve with this dish?
It pairs well with rice, couscous, or a light Mediterranean salad.
